Кураева</institution><country>Россия</country></aff><aff xml:lang="en"><institution>Dagestan State Medical University; Children’s Republican Clinical Hospital</institution><country>Russian Federation</country></aff></aff-alternatives><pub-date pub-type="collection"><year>2026</year></pub-date><pub-date pub-type="epub"><day>22</day><month>05</month><year>2026</year></pub-date><volume>11</volume><issue>2</issue><fpage>124</fpage><lpage>131</lpage><permissions><copyright-statement>Copyright &amp;#x00A9; Идрисова Р.М., Махачев Б.М., 2026</copyright-statement><copyright-year>2026</copyright-year><copyright-holder xml:lang="ru">Идрисова Р.М., Махачев Б.М.</copyright-holder><copyright-holder xml:lang="en">Idrisova R.M., Makhachev B.M.</copyright-holder><license xml:lang="ru" license-type="creative-commons-attribution" xlink:href="https://creativecommons.org/licenses/by/4.0/" xlink:type="simple"><license-p>Данная работа распространяется под лицензией Creative Commons Attribution 4.0.</license-p></license><license xml:lang="en" license-type="creative-commons-attribution" xlink:href="https://creativecommons.org/licenses/by/4.0/" xlink:type="simple"><license-p>This work is licensed under a Creative Commons Attribution 4.0 License.</license-p></license></permissions><self-uri xlink:href="https://www.innovmedkub.ru/jour/article/view/1539">https://www.innovmedkub.ru/jour/article/view/1539</self-uri><abstract><sec><title>Актуальность</title><p>Актуальность: Венозные заболевания таза (ВЗТ) – частая, но недооценённая причина хронической тазовой боли у женщин репродуктивного возраста. Сложности диагностики обусловлены неспецифичностью симптомов и необходимостью исключения других патологий. На фоне ограничений традиционной катетерной венографии возрастает интерес к неинвазивным методам визуализации, в частности, к компьютерной томографии вен (КТ-венографии), как потенциально эффективному диагностическому инструменту.</p></sec><sec><title>Цель</title><p>Цель: Проанализировать современные данные о возможностях КТ-венографии в диагностике ВЗТ, включая её эффективность, преимущества и ограничения по сравнению с другими методами визуализации.</p></sec><sec><title>Материал и методы</title><p>Материал и методы: Проведён систематический поиск литературы преимущественно за последние 10 лет в базах данных PubMed и Elibrary. Включались клинические исследования, обзоры и консенсусные документы, рассматривающие роль КТ-венографии при ВЗТ.</p></sec><sec><title>Результаты</title><p>Результаты: Современные исследования демонстрируют высокую чувствительность КТ-венографии в выявлении варикозных изменений, венозного рефлюкса и обструктивных форм ВЗТ. Метод позволяет визуализировать сосудистую анатомию, оценить степень компрессии и наличие коллатерального кровотока. Особенно полезна КТ-венография при подозрении на синдром МейТернера, синдром Щелкунчика, тромбоз овариальных вен. КТ-венография обладает рядом диагностических преимуществ: высокая разрешающая способность, объективность, возможность оценки анатомии и этиопатогенеза, для планирования лечения врачами-хирургами и оценки эффективности лечения. Однако её использование ограничивается лучевой нагрузкой и необходимостью контрастного усиления, что требует взвешенного подхода при обследовании женщин детородного возраста.</p></sec><sec><title>Заключение</title><p>Заключение: КТ-венография представляет собой перспективный метод диагностики ВЗТ. При правильном применении она дополняет или даже превосходит другие методы визуализации, повышает точность диагностики и способствует выбору оптимальной тактики лечения. Требуется дальнейшая стандартизация методики и накопление клинических данных для надежного включения КТ-венографии в алгоритмы диагностики ВЗТ.</p></sec></abstract><trans-abstract xml:lang="en"><sec><title>Background</title><p>Background: Pelvic venous disorders (PVDs) represent a common yet underdiagnosed cause of chronic pelvic pain in women of reproductive age. Diagnostic challenges are due to nonspecific symptoms and the necessity to exclude alternative disorders. Given the limitations of conventional catheter-based venography, there is increasing interest in noninvasive imaging techniques, particularly computed tomography venography (CT venography), as a potentially effective diagnostic modality.</p></sec><sec><title>Objective</title><p>Objective: To analyze current data on the capabilities of CT venography in the diagnosis of PVDs, including its effectiveness, advantages, and limitations compared with other imaging modalities.</p></sec><sec><title>Materials and methods</title><p>Materials and methods: A systematic literature search was conducted using the PubMed and eLibrary databases, primarily covering publications from the last 10 years. Clinical studies, reviews, and consensus guidelines addressing the role of CT venography in PVDs were included.</p></sec><sec><title>Results</title><p>Results: Recent studies demonstrate high sensitivity of CT venography in detecting varicose changes, venous reflux, and obstructive forms of PVD. The method enables detailed visualization of vascular anatomy, assessment of degree of compression, and identification of collateral circulation. CT venography is particularly valuable in suspected May–Thurner syndrome, nutcracker syndrome, and ovarian vein thrombosis. CT venography offers several diagnostic advantages including high spatial resolution, objectivity, and the ability to evaluate both anatomical features and etiopathogenesis, which is important for surgical treatment planning and for assessing treatment efficacy. However, its use is limited by radiation exposure and the requirement for intravenous contrast enhancement, necessitating a balanced approach when examining women of reproductive age.</p></sec><sec><title>Conclusions</title><p>Conclusions: CT venography represents a promising diagnostic modality for PVDs. When appropriately applied, it complements – and in some cases may surpass – other imaging techniques, improving diagnostic accuracy, and facilitating the selection of optimal treatment strategies. Further standardization of the technique and accumulation of clinical data are required to ensure its reliable integration into diagnostic algorithms for PVD. </p></sec></trans-abstract><kwd-group xml:lang="ru"><kwd>венозные заболевания таза</kwd><kwd>синдром тазового застоя</kwd><kwd>КТ-венография</kwd><kwd>варикозное расширение вен малого таза</kwd><kwd>синдром Мей-Тернера</kwd><kwd>синдром Щелкунчика</kwd><kwd>хроническая тазовая боль</kwd></kwd-group><kwd-group xml:lang="en"><kwd>pelvic venous disorders</kwd><kwd>pelvic congestion syndrome</kwd><kwd>CT venography</kwd><kwd>pelvic varicosities</kwd><kwd>May–Thurner syndrome</kwd><kwd>nutcracker syndrome</kwd><kwd>chronic pelvic pain</kwd></kwd-group></article-meta></front><back><ref-list><title>References</title><ref id="cit1"><label>1</label><citation-alternatives><mixed-citation xml:lang="ru">Marcelin C, Le Bras Y, Molina Andreo I, Jambon E, Grenier N.
